Hardware Info

Router Model: TP-Link TD-W8961ND, less than one year old
ADSL Filter Model: ADSLNation XF-1e, barely six months old

Service Info

ISP Package: Plusnet Value Broadband, 10GB Usage Allowance
Exchange Name: Cranbrook
Exchange Distance: 2.1 miles (by road not straight line)
Broadband Estimate: 4.0Mb

So can anyone help me improve the speed, as I have tried everything obvious!

Solved!!

Speed now 4.26mb!

Plus Net support had told me to alter the router settings to PPPoE before Christmas, I just changed it to PPPoA and voila!
